Vegetable Growing Master HFP

Nature & Environment

Master market gardeners run a market gardening business. With their training and experience, they are responsible for both technical issues and business management. They have business and economic expertise and know the requirements of the market. They analyse the opportunities and risks of their business and plan its long-term development. Master market gardeners organise and manage their business in such a way that production is of a high quality and takes place efficiently and ecologically throughout the year. In doing so, they utilise their broad specialist knowledge of cultivation methods, machinery and technical infrastructure in open field, tunnel and greenhouse cultivation. They decide which vegetable varieties are grown when and with which methods.
